Bobby Nasution Allocates IDR 50 Billion For Culinary MSMEs In Medan
Medan Mayor Bobby Nasution/DOK PEMKO MEDAN

MEDAN - The Medan City Government, North Sumatra, has allocated a budget of IDR 50 billion for the products of micro, small and medium enterprises (MSMEs) in the culinary field this year.

"The Medan City Government is a 'marketplace' for culinary SMEs. We have allocated Rp50 billion for various culinary products," said Medan Mayor Bobby Nasution, Monday, March 21.

This policy, he continued, is expected to help SMEs in the culinary field to rise up and advance to class, especially in the midst of the COVID-19 pandemic.

Bobby Nasution continues to invite and encourage culinary MSME actors to enter the Medan City Government e-Catalog in the provision of food and beverages within the Medan City Government.

The latest data from the Medan City Cooperatives and MSMEs Service states that the number of MSMEs fostered by the Medan City Government is around 27,000 units out of a total of 70,000 recorded units.

"The Medan City Government must be present to help MSME actors affected by the COVID-19 pandemic. The assistance we provide starts with the formation of cooperatives, training, capital and markets for the products they produce," explained Bobby.

The Mayor of Medan said that currently there are a number of MSME actors in the culinary field who have entered the Medan City Government e-Catalog to market their products.

"We have instructed all ranks of OPD in the Medan City Government to take food and drinks from culinary MSME actors who are members of the Medan City Government e-Catalog," said Bobby Nasution.
